Senior Software Engineer

SOFTWARE DEVELOPER

Foreign nationals residing overseas
are welcome to apply for our job openings.

JOB DETAILS

Project Execution
– Gather and analyze requirements to ensure a clear understanding of project needs
– Translate business requirements into detailed technical specifications
– Design and implement scalable and efficient features
– Perform unit testing, verification, and validation to ensure robust functionality
– Conduct thorough code reviews to maintain high code quality and adherence to standards
– Manage deployment and rollback operations across DEV, STG, and PROD environments
– Monitor systems post-release, perform regular maintenance, and address any issues proactively

Collaboration
– Work closely with engineers, product managers, project managers, and cross-functional business teams to design and develop exceptional features
– Collaborate with a separate QA team and DevOps team
– Collaborate with cross-culture, cross-border development team during the project execution
Always Improve, Always Advance
– Develop a deep understanding of the entire product and system to identify and recommend technical enhancements
– Anticipate future business and product requirements, proactively suggesting system improvements to stay ahead of evolving needs
– Stay ahead of the curve by exploring emerging technologies, evaluating their potential, and creating roadmaps to integrate them effectively

Mentoring
– Mentor junior developers, freshers, and interns, providing guidance and support to help them excel
– Identify key areas for their growth and actively work towards fostering their technical development and career progression

WORK LOCATION

Tokyo

SALARY

Monthly salary: ¥301,000+
Salary increase : twice
Bonus : twice

WORKING HOURS

9:00~17:30

HOLIDAYS AND VACATIONS

Summer vacation, New Year’s holiday, annual paid leave, maternity leave, childcare leave, nursing care leave, menstrual leave,
special leave (congratulatory/condolence leave, volunteer leave, etc.)

INSUARANCE / EMPLOYEE BENEFIT

Employee pension insurance, health insurance, workers’ compensation insurance, employment insurance, etc.
Employee Benefits
Stock options available
Retirement benefits available
Other benefits include a cafeteria (breakfast, lunch, and dinner are generally free), a fitness gym (fees apply), and an employee stock ownership plan.

APPLICATION QUALIFICATIONS

【Mandatory Qualifications】
– A minimum of 7+ years of proven, hands-on experience as a Software Engineer in software development, demonstrating strong analytical and problem-solving skills
– Extensive hands-on experience in designing and developing large-scale web applications using technologies such as Java, Spring, MariaDB, MongoDB, Kafka, and React.js
– Comprehensive, hands-on experience with Agile development methodologies and Scrum practices
– Proactive, self-driven, and highly motivated individual
– Excellent communication skills, capable of effectively collaborating with both technical and non-technical stakeholders
– A team player with a positive and approachable attitude
– Strong get-things-done” mindset paired with a sense of ownership and accountability

Technical 
– Java spring (boot+batch) 
– HTML, CSS, JavaScript 
– MySQL/MariaDB 
– NoSQL (MongoDB) – Big Data (Hadoop, Hive, Spark) 
– Version Control – Git 
– Jira or similar project and task management tool 

【Desired Qualifications:】 
– React, Angular 
– NoSQL (Couchbase, Cassandra, Redis) 
– Big Data (Tez, Presto) 
– Test Automation – JUnit 
– Code Quality – Sonar 
– Streaming platform – Kafka, RabitMQ 
– CI/CD – Jenkins 
– BI Tool – MicroStrategy, Tableau 
– Experience with enterprise system architecture design such as data pipeline design 
– Domain knowledge of advertisement system architecture and KPIs 

INTERVIEW PREPARATION TO GET A JOB OFFER

コメント